No proofs on a german handgun is suspicious to say the least. German proof laws were very strict and marketing a unproofed gun was a serious matter.

All known foreign contracts bear a proof one way or the other.

So we have some possibilities:
-A sample or pattern gun that was kept at the factory.
-A gun that was removed from the factory illegally.
-A gun that has it's markings removed in order to make it untraceable.
